Must-Read Tips for Men to Look Younger
/Getting old is a natural process that we don't have much power over. However, there are many ways to conceal its signs and achieve a younger look, even if temporarily. Here are a few carefully-selected tips for any man seeking a youthful look:
1. Adjust your diet plan.
Diets with plenty of refined carbs, sugar, trans fat, and saturated fats can make you age faster. Add alcohol to that, and you'll be cruising down the aging highway.
Changing your diet can contribute a chunk to your anti-aging regimen. Eat lots of vegetables, fruits, and healthy fats, and you'll have given your body the supplies it needs to regulate wrinkle development and skin deterioration.
2. Go for teeth whitening.
You may not know it, but your smile says a lot about how old you are. Dull teeth with a brownish or yellowish hue can round off your age to the nearest ten even when your skin is still young and beautiful. Teeth whitening can fix that and make you look several years younger.
There are several teeth whitening products you can purchase and use at home. You can also schedule an appointment with a dentist and get an in-office treatment.

4. Dye your hair.
Gray hair is proof that you're approaching or are in your twilight years. There's nothing wrong with that if it happens at the right time. However, when you start developing conspicuous patches in your twenties, thirties, and even forties, there's a chance you'll be self-conscious about it.
Dying your hair will give you a fresh and stylish personality and take a few years off your look.
5. Get enough sleep.
As we age, our bodies' ability to produce new skin cells diminishes. Drinking lots of water and eating well can help recover some of that ability, but there's another rarely acclaimed hero: sleep.
According to a study, photographs of people who had slept for at least 8 hours were rated as more beautiful than those participants who had had less sleep. This pattern was linked to cell repairing when one is asleep or in deep rest.
Abiding by a strict sleep schedule helps boost your immune system, which fights off irritation, rash, and beauty-altering skin infections.
